3-in-1 Coil Feed Line — Decoiler · Straightener · Servo Feeder


The 3-in-1 Coil Feed Line integrates decoiling, precision straightening and servo feeding into a single compact structural unit. Designed to reduce floor space and setup time while delivering high repeatability and stable material handling, the system is configurable for compact workshops, heavy-duty coil processing and high-speed stamping applications.

Coil Feed Line Configurations — Choose by Production Need


Compact (Space-Saver)

Ideal for small workshops or where floor space is limited. Purpose-built for moderate production rates with quick installation and simplified maintenance.

· Best for: low to medium volume stamping, prototype runs
· Coil weight: up to ~3,000–6,000 kg
· Strip width: up to ~800 mm
· Key features: small footprint, basic automatic threading, integrated straightener


Heavy-Duty (Power)

Engineered for wide coils and high yield-strength materials. Reinforced frame and heavy-duty straightener and feeding components ensure robust, continuous operation in demanding production environments.

· Best for: automotive structural parts, thick & high-strength steel
· Coil weight: up to 20,000 kg (customized heavy-duty configuration)
· Strip width: wide-strip solutions available, typically up to ~1,600 mm
· Key features: multi-roll straightener, hydraulic mandrel, heavy-duty servo drives


High-Speed

Configured for maximum throughput in progressive die and high-volume stamping lines. Emphasizes precision at speed and minimal material acceleration shock.

· Best for: high-volume progressive dies, cut-to-length lines
· Coil weight: model dependent
· Strip width: commonly medium widths, optimized for speed
· Key features: high-response servo systems, low-inertia feeder heads, advanced control tuning

  • Q: How do I determine the right feeder size for my production line?

    A: The feeder size depends on the material width, thickness, and feeding step distance required by your stamping press. Choosing the correct specifications ensures smooth operation and prevents feeding errors or misalignment.

  • Q: What factors should I consider when choosing a servo feeder machine?

    A: When selecting a servo feeder, key factors include feeding accuracy (±0.05mm or better), maximum feeding speed (e.g., 20m/min), material compatibility (stainless steel, aluminum, etc.), load capacity, and control system (PLC or touchscreen). Ensure the machine matches your stamping process requirements.

  • Q: How often should I perform maintenance on my servo feeder machine?

    A: Routine maintenance should be conducted weekly for basic cleaning and lubrication, while a more thorough inspection should be done monthly to check for wear on rollers, belts, and electrical components. A full servicing is recommended every 6-12 months depending on usage intensity.

  • Q: What are the most common issues with feeder machines, and how can I troubleshoot them?

    A: Common issues include misalignment, inconsistent feeding accuracy, or motor failure. Check for loose bolts, dirt buildup, or software calibration errors. If problems persist, refer to the user manual or contact technical support.
